Relationship between antipsychotic medication, obesity and cognitive functions
2017
Current Problems of Psychiatry
Introduction: The purpose of this study was to examine whether the combination of atypical and typical antipsychotic medications is related with metabolism and cognitive functions in the same manner and degree as taking medications of one kind only, i.e. atypical or typical. Material and methods: The participants of the study comprised of 91 adults with diagnosed mental illness (F-20-F69).
